Specify the Workbook Visualization Actions in Present

When you design a presentation flow, you can choose which visualization actions to make available to users in a workbook.

The visualization properties that you set on the Workbook tab are carried over to the Active Canvas' Visualization Actions properties. You can override the Workbook tab's visualization properties on any individual canvas. See Select Canvas Visualization Toolbar Options in Present.

All Visualization Actions options are grayed out when the Full Interactivity option is set to Off. See Turn On or Off All Workbook and Canvas Actions in Present.

You can choose which of the following options you want consumers to see and use in the visualization toolbar:
  • Sort Sort icon - Lets consumers access the Sort Order dialog to sort data in the visualization.
  • Show Assignments Show Assignments icon - Lets consumers see which Grammar elements the columns in the visualization are assigned to.
  • Change Visualization Type Change Visualization Type icon - Lets consumers choose a different visualization type.
  • Maximize Maximize icon - Lets consumers maximize the visualization to the full canvas size.
  • Map Actions Map Actions icons - For map visualizations, lets consumers use the Rectangle, Radial, and Polygon selection options to select data in the map.
  • Add to Watchlist Add to Watchlist icon - Lets consumers add the visualization to a watchlist, if they have the Create and Edit Watchlists permission.
  • Toolbar Menu Toolbar Menu icon - Lets consumers access the visualization menu. The options available to users in the menu depend on the selections you make in the Visualization Menu section of Visualization Actions.
If you enable Toolbar Menu Toolbar Menu icon, you can choose which of the following options you want consumers to access in the visualization menu:
  • Keep/Remove Selections - Lets consumers use the Keep Selected and Remove Selected options for data points in the visualization.
  • Sort By - Lets consumers select a sorting method for the attributes or measures in the visualization.
  • Drill - Lets consumers access the Drill to Attribute/Hierarchy option for data points in the visualization.
  • Zoom Chart - Lets consumers increase the size of the data points on the chart by a predefined amount.
  • Data Action - Lets consumers access any data actions available to them for data points in the visualization.
  • Copy Data - Lets consumers copy the visualization's data to their clipboard.
  • Explain Visualization - Lets consumers access Contextual Insights for the visualization, if available.
  1. On your home page, hover over a workbook, click Actions, then select Open.
  2. Click Present.
  3. In the Present page, click the Workbook tab.
  4. In the Visualization Actions section, deselect the actions that you don't want users to perform, or select the actions that you want users to perform.

  5. Click Save.
